| 3 | tablespoons | marjoram | dried |
| 3 | tablespoons | thyme | dried |
| 1 | tablespoon | summer savory | dried |
| 1 | tablespoon | basil | sweet, dried |
| 1/2 | teaspoon | rosemary leaves | dried, crumbled |
| 1/2 | teaspoon | sage | crushed |
| 1/2 | teaspoon | fennel seeds |
Combine herbs, mixing well.
Pack into an airtight jar (will stay fresh 4 months).
